(2S)-2-amino-4-bromopent-4-enoic acid
Also Known As: (S)-2-Amino-4-bromopent-4-enoic acid, L-2-Amino-4-bromo-4-pentenoic acid, (2S)-2-amino-4-bromopent-4-enoic acid, (S)-2-Amino-4-bromo-4-pentenoic acid, AL562-1
| Molecular Formula | C5H8BrNO2 |
| Molecular Weight | 192.97385 g/mol |
| XLogP | -1.8 |
| Topological Polar Surface Area (TPSA) | 63.3 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 3 |
| Rotatable Bonds | 3 |
| Exact Mass | 192.97385 Da |
| Heavy Atoms | 9 |
| Complexity | 135.0 |
| SMILES | C=C(C[C@@H](C(=O)O)N)Br |
| InChIKey | YTCSGBSYHNQHFD-BYPYZUCNSA-N |
The XLogP value of -1.8 indicates that L-2-Amino-4-bromo-4-pentenoic acid is hydrophilic (water-soluble), making it suitable for aqueous formulations and biological assay applications. The TPSA of 63.3 Ų falls within the moderate polarity range, balancing permeability and solubility for L-2-Amino-4-bromo-4-pentenoic acid. Following Lipinski's Rule of Five, L-2-Amino-4-bromo-4-pentenoic acid has 2 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
